Typical Issues with Patio Doors

Patio doors can come across a number of problems over the years, which may depend upon their material, type (sliding or hinged), and installation. Below is a table laying out the most regular problems dealt with by patio door owners.

Common IssuesDescriptionPossible Causes
MisalignmentDoor is hard to open/close or does not sit flushMoving foundation or worn rollers
Damaged weather condition strippingDrafts or water leaks around the edgesUse and tear, physical damage
Damaged glassCracks or shatters in the glassEffect, weather conditions
Malfunctioning locksDifficulty locking/unlocking the doorRust, dirt build-up or damaged elements
Sticking doorDoor ends up being stuck during operationDirt accumulation, deformed frame or tracks
Degraded frameNoticeable damage or decomposing in the door frameWetness exposure, poor-quality materials

Comprehending these problems can assist house owners identify problems faster and take necessary actions before they escalate.

DIY Repairs for Common Problems

While some patio door problems might need professional intervention, many repairs can be carried out by property owners with fundamental tools. Here are some typical issues and DIY services:

1. Misalignment

Solution: Adjusting the Rollers

  • Tools Needed: Screwdriver, adjustable wrench
  • Steps:
  1. Locate the roller change screws at the bottom of the door.
  2. Use the screwdriver or adjustable wrench to raise or lower the door by turning the screws clockwise or counterclockwise.
  3. Check the door's operation to ensure it opens and closes efficiently.

2. Damaged Weather Stripping

Solution: Replacement

  • Tools Needed: Utility knife, adhesive, brand-new weather removing
  • Actions:
  1. Remove the old weather removing using the energy knife.
  2. Clean the area to get rid of any adhesive remnants.
  3. Measure and cut the brand-new weather condition stripping to size.
  4. Use the adhesive and press the new weather stripping into place.

3. Broken Glass

Option: Glass Replacement

  • Tools Needed: Safety gloves, putty knife, replacement glass, caulk
  • Steps:
  1. Carefully get rid of the broken glass and tidy the frame.
  2. Fit the new glass into the frame.
  3. Apply caulk around the edges to seal it.
  4. Permit it to dry based on the instructions supplied on the caulk.

4. Faulty Locks

Solution: Clean or Replace Lock

  • Tools Needed: Lubricant, screwdriver
  • Actions:
  1. Apply lubricant to the lock system.
  2. If the locking system stays defective, get rid of the lock with a screwdriver.
  3. Replace it with a new lock, following producer instructions.

5. Sticking Door

Service: Clean Tracks and Realign

  • Tools Needed: Vacuum, soap and water, lubricant
  • Actions:
  1. Clean the tracks thoroughly to remove dirt and particles.
  2. Examine the positioning and make changes as needed.
  3. Apply a light-weight lube to make sure smooth operation.

6. Degraded Frame

Service: Repair or Replace Portions

  • Tools Needed: Wood filler, paint, saw (if needed)
  • Steps:
  1. Assess the level of the damage to determine if repair is possible.
  2. Fill any spaces with wood filler and sand it smooth.
  3. Paint or stain the fixed area to match the surrounding frame.

When to Call a Professional

Specific repair work might require customized knowledge, tools, or authorizations, such as:

  • Structural damage to the framework.
  • Substantial locksmith services.
  • Significant glass replacement or glazing services.
  • Decomposed wood that affects the structural integrity.

If the repair exceeds your comfort level or tools, it's best to get in touch with a professional to guarantee security and correct craftsmanship.

FAQs About Patio Door Repair

1. Just how much does it cost to repair a patio door?

Repair costs can differ extensively based on the issue, materials, and professional repair charges. Easy repairs like changing weather stripping might cost in between ₤ 50 and ₤ 150, while changing glass or complex lock systems can reach ₤ 300 or more.

2. Can I replace just one part of the door?

Yes, many elements of patio doors can be replaced individually, including locks, rollers, and weather condition stripping.

3. How can I avoid future problems with my patio door?

Regular maintenance, such as cleaning tracks, lubricating mechanisms, and inspecting for wear, can help extend the life of your patio door.

4. How do I know if I need to replace my patio door instead of repair it?
